No, there is no direct train from Yokota Air Base to Ueno (Station). However, there are services departing from 東福生 Higashi-Fussa and arriving at 上野 Ueno via Haijima and 神田 Kanda.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 2h 33m.
The distance between Yokota Air Base and Ueno (Station) is 55 km. The road distance is 43.7 km.

JR EAST (East Japan Railway Company) operates a train from Haijima to Kanda every 20 minutes. Tickets cost ¥700–950 and the journey takes 1h.
